Delaware vs Immigrants from Thailand Single Female Poverty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 95,602,651 people shows a poor negative correlation between the proportion of Delaware and poverty level among single females in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.151 and weighted average of 22.5%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 313,832,710 people shows a moderate posit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Thailand and poverty level among single females in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.442 and weighted average of 22.0%, a difference of 2.5%.
